A delftware drug jar 1st half 18th century
A delftware drug jar 1st half 18th century, painted in blue with a shaped cartouche inscribed 'U:POPULNEUM', surmounted by two birds either side of a fruit basket, some damages, 18.5cm.
Ointment of Populeum contained poplar buds and deadly nightshade and was used in the treatment of burns.
